Nursing Homes in Sikeston, MO

With its charming downtown that reflects its rich history, Sikeston, Missouri offers various experiences in its serene setting. Nursing homes are available across the city, providing comprehensive care and specially designed amenities for residents’ wellness. The cost of nursing care varies based on the type of room, level of care, and amenities provided, and is usually $3,050 for a semi-private room and $3,200 for a bungalow per month. Here, residents enjoy affordable living expenses and age-friendly services.

Ideally settled in the tranquil area of Dexter, MO, Cypress Point is a dedicated senior living community that offers rehabilitation, skilled nursing, hospice care, and home health care. Residents can comfortably recover in their bright and airy studio apartments with convenient access to 24-hour care and assistance. The community’s team of care professionals ensure residents fully recover and avoid being readmitted to the hospital through individualized care plans and a wide array of rehabilitation therapies.

Residents can get back to their old hobbies or discover new ones with a wide array of planned activities and events conducted both on-site and offsite. The community also offers a wide range of health & wellness initiatives, including nutritious meals, and a selection of fun fitness programs and meditation classes. Here, residents are empowered to get back on their routines and fully recover with a range of services that focuses on all aspects of well-being.

    What government services provide money for senior housing?

    Several government programs offer financial assistance for senior housing in various countries, focusing on the United States for a broad overview:

    • Medicaid: Medicaid is a state and federally funded program that can cover the costs of nursing home care for those who meet eligibility criteria, including income and asset limits. Some states also offer Medicaid waivers that help pay for home and community-based services to prevent or delay nursing home placement.
    • Medicare: Medicare, primarily a health insurance program for people aged 65 and over, does not cover long-term housing costs. However, it can cover short-term stays in a skilled nursing facility under specific conditions following a hospital stay.
    • Section 202 Supportive Housing for the Elderly Program: This program provides housing for low-income seniors. It offers rental assistance and access to supportive services, such as cleaning, cooking, and transportation.
    • Low-Income Housing Tax Credit (LIHTC) Properties: While not a direct subsidy, LIHTC encourages developers to create affordable housing. Seniors with low incomes can find reduced-rent apartments through this program.
    • State and Local Programs: Many states, counties, and cities offer their own programs to assist seniors with housing costs. These can include property tax relief programs, rental assistance programs, and programs that offer affordable senior housing options.
    • Veterans Affairs (VA): The VA offers several programs for veterans, including the Aid and Attendance benefit, which provides monthly payments to veterans who require the aid of another person, or are housebound, to help cover the cost of care in homes, nursing homes, and assisted living facilities.
    • Social Security: While Social Security primarily provides retirement income, for many seniors, these benefits are a crucial part of their budget, including housing costs.
